MySQL是一种开源的关系型数据库管理系统,被广泛应用于各种类型的应用程序开发中。本文将从MySQL的基础知识入手,逐步深入探讨MySQL的高级应用技巧,帮助读者成为MySQL的专家。
1. MySQL的基础知识
MySQL的安装和配置、MySQL的基础命令、MySQL的数据类型、MySQL的索引等。
2. MySQL的数据操作
MySQL的数据插入、数据查询、数据更新、数据删除等。
3. MySQL的高级应用
MySQL的存储过程、MySQL的触发器、MySQL的事务管理、MySQL的备份和恢复等。
4. MySQL的优化技巧
MySQL的查询优化、MySQL的索引优化、MySQL的表结构优化、MySQL的缓存优化等。
5. MySQL的安全管理
MySQL的用户管理、MySQL的权限管理、MySQL的日志管理、MySQL的数据加密等。
6. MySQL的集群和分布式架构
MySQL的主从复制、MySQL的分片、MySQL的高可用性等。
7. MySQL的新特性
MySQL8的新特性、MySQL的JSON支持、MySQL的GIS支持等。
MySQL是一种功能强大的关系型数据库管理系统,它的应用范围非常广泛。本文从MySQL的基础知识入手,逐步深入探讨MySQL的高级应用技巧,帮助读者成为MySQL的专家。无论是开发人员还是DBA,都可以从本文中获得丰富的MySQL知识。